    //Computes N(T) without S(T) and to within O(1/T)
    //(N(T) is the number of zeros in the critical strip with |t|<T)
    template <class ttype>
    Double L_function <ttype>::
    N(Double T)
    {
        Double x;
        int i;

        x=T*log(Q)*2/Pi; //contribution from the conductor

        //contribution from the gamma factors
        for(i=1;i<=a;i++){
            x=x+imag(log_GAMMA( (.5+I*T)*gamma[i]+lambda[i] )
            -log_GAMMA( (.5-I*T)*gamma[i]+lambda[i] )) /Pi;
        }

        // contribution from the pole at s=1 if there is one
        // (actually considers poles on the line Re_s=1)
        for(i=1;i<=number_of_poles;i++)
          if(real(pole[i])>-10E-7&&real(pole[i])<1+10E-7) x=x+1;

        return x;

    }
